Practical Seller Notes
Before publishing any product using Watercolor Splashes 5 x7 Background, here are a few steps I always take:
- Test on Mockups: Place it on t-shirts, mugs, and wall art to see how it performs visually.
- Preview as Marketplace Thumbnail: Check if it maintains clarity and impact in small sizes.
- Check Color Accuracy: Print a sample or use a virtual printer to verify how the colors translate to real-world materials.
- Verify PNG Transparency: Ensure it doesn’t have unwanted white borders or halftones that could affect final output.
- Inspect SVG Cut Quality: If used in vector projects, confirm that the file structure allows for smooth cuts and layers.
- Confirm File Resolution: Aim for at least 300 dpi for print-ready applications.
- Organize Files Clearly: If including it in a design bundle, label it properly so customers know how to use it.
- Pair With Appropriate Fonts: It works well with serif, sans-serif, script, and display fonts, but avoid overly ornate styles that clash with the watercolor feel.
- Review Commercial License: Always double-check that the asset allows for resale and commercial use if you plan to sell finished products.
